Job description

We are looking for great people to join our Operations Future Leaders scheme across the UK in both our manufacturing and supply chain functions working on a shift basis.

The Future Leaders Programme is designed to continue to produce a pipeline of talent to ensure that our business can continue to grow and improve. We have some big plans for the future and will require great people in every role so that we deliver this.

Our sites are busy environments, we are manufacturing and delivering our great products day in, day out to our customers and consumers across the UK. It is our people who make the difference to the success of our business and we must ensure we give these people the right leadership.

The scheme aims to give you real life leadership experience in a demanding and fast paced environment. If you are prepared to work across a number of our UK locations, you will receive the opportunity to further your career on a formal programme with two six month placements and formal development training courses throughout the year long scheme. We will also provide you with a mentor to support and advise you.

Person requirements

Having recently completed a graduate scheme in an FMCG or retail environment, you will be passionate about delivering outstanding results through leadership of people. With a continuous improvement approach, you will have experience of leading a team of people in a busy environment.

Company information

We're the people who make top 10 UK grocery brand Kingsmill as well as Burgen, Allinson and Sunblest. You know us through our wholesome white, wholemeal and seeded breads that offer delicious options to suit every family member - and our rolls, pancakes, crumpets, muffins, hot cross buns, wraps and other delicious bakery products.

We're one of three divisions of Allied Milling and Baking, which in turn is a part of Associated British Foods (ABF) plc, a major international business with a turnover of £12.3bn and close to 106,000 employees working in 47 countries. In the UK, well-known ABF brands include: Twinings, Silver Spoon, Primark, Ryvita, Ovaltine, Patak's and Jordans Cereals.
